Simulated HSF location data for demonstrating UHC plots
uhc_hsf_locsA data.frame with 2000 rows and 2 variables:
x-coordinate in UTM Zone 12 (EPSG: 32612)
Y-coordinate in UTM Zone 12 (EPSG: 32612)
These data were simulated assuming an ordinary habitat selection function (HSF), i.e., all points are independent rather than arising from an underlying movement model.
True parameter values are:
forage = log(5)/500 (resource)
temp^2 = -1 * log(2)/36 (condition; quadratic term)
temp = (log(2)/36) * 26 (condition; linear term)
pred = log(0.25)/5 (risk)
cover == "forest" = log(2) (grassland is intercept)
cover == "wetland" = log(1/2) (grassland is intercept)
Note: temp is modeled as a quadratic term, with the strongest selection
occurring at 13 °C and all other temperatures less selected.
Note: dist_to_water, dist_to_cent, and rand have no real effect
on our animal's selection and are included for demonstration purposes.
